liusheng
2025-09-29 55f5271f893a25a7be671b24938e49976936a67b
smartor/src/main/resources/mapper/smartor/SysDeptMapper.xml
@@ -120,23 +120,28 @@
    <select id="selectDeptByCode" parameterType="string" resultMap="SysDeptResult">
        select d.dept_id,
               d.parent_id,
               d.type,
               d.dept_code,
               d.dept_type,
               d.ancestors,
               d.dept_name,
               d.order_num,
               d.leader,
               d.phone,
               d.email,
               d.orgid,
               d.his_dept_id,
               d.his_parent_id
            d.status
        d.parent_id,
        d.type,
        d.dept_code,
        d.dept_type,
        d.ancestors,
        d.dept_name,
        d.order_num,
        d.leader,
        d.phone,
        d.email,
        d.orgid,
        d.his_dept_id,
        d.his_parent_id,
        d.status
        from sys_dept d
        where del_flag = 0
          and d.dept_code = #{deptCode}
        <if test="deptCode != null and deptCode != ''">
            AND dept_code = #{deptCode}
        </if>
        <if test="orgid != null and orgid != ''">
            AND orgid = #{orgid}
        </if>
    </select>
    <select id="checkDeptExistUser" parameterType="Long" resultType="int">
@@ -306,7 +311,7 @@
    <delete id="deleteDeptById" parameterType="Long">
        update sys_dept
        set del_flag = '2'
        set del_flag = '1'
        where dept_id = #{deptId}
    </delete>